Date: Sunday, 21 September 2025
Venue: Emirates Stadium
A colossal duel at the Emirates. Arsenal, firing on all cylinders, stand 2nd in the league with momentum on their side. Manchester City, uncharacteristically stuck in 8th, arrive eager to silence doubts and remind England who still holds the crown. A clash not just for points, but for narrative control in the Premier League title race.
Arsenal → 2nd place | 9 pts (3W, 0D, 1L) | Goal Difference: +8 (9:1).
Man City → 8th place | 6 pts (2W, 0D, 2L) | Goal Difference: +4 (8:4).
Dynamic: Arsenal riding a wave of form; City inconsistent but still lethal.
3 wins in 4 league matches; flawless at home.
Last match: 3-0 vs Nottingham Forest — dominance in both phases.

Arsenal 3W | Man City 0W | 2D
Last meeting: Arsenal 5-1 City at the Emirates — a seismic shift in balance.
Trend: Arsenal have cracked City’s code; the psychological edge belongs to the Gunners.
Arsenal (Arteta): press high, dominate possession zones, exploit wide overloads.
City (Guardiola): structured build-up, midfield rotations, search for control through patience.
Key Battle: Ødegaard vs Rodri — whoever commands the tempo determines the flow.
